2024 budget: Tinubu to address NASS joint session tomorrow

0 minutes, 44 seconds Read

Baring last minute changes, President Bola Tinubu will present the 2024 budget to a joint session of the National Assembly tomorrow.

The information was confirmed to journalists by the Secretary, Research and Information, in the National Assembly, Dr Ali Barde Umoru, who was at the Senate with respect to protocol arrangements.

It was gathered that the number and category of persons to be given access into the National Assembly complex will be restricted on the day due to space constraints and a heightened sense of security.

Usually, reliable sources in the upper chamber who spoke in confidence, said the President had written to both the President of the Senate, Godswill Akpabio, and speaker of the House of Representatives, Tajudeen Abbas, conveying his intention to address the joint session.

The two leaders are expected to read the letter to senators and members of the House of Representatives at today’s plenary.
